MAN-AMS-ATL-ONT outward on 21 July, and ONT-SEA-AMS-MAN return on 9-10 September. All flights were on time, connections made and checked baggage arrived successfully. Staff were pleasant and efficient, and an upgrade on the return transatlantic leg was a bonus. However, Delta need to sort out their booking system compatibility issue with Alaska, though: with a Delta-issued ticket (i.e. all DL flight numbers), you cannot check in online if the first leg of your journey is on an Alaska codeshare. This problem has existed throughout the two and a half years I've been making this journey regularly.

Greensboro - Atlanta on "classic" DC9 connecting to Las Vegas on 767. Emergency Exit seats on both segments allowed a bit more legroom. Staff on both flights were superb. GSO-ATL featured one drink service with peanuts, pretzels or biscotti for 1hr 5min flight. On 3hr 43mins ATL-LAS leg, they started with a full drink pass - buy-on-board fruit and cheese platter was quite nice - followed by two coffee passes. An hour out of Vegas, their full drink service was curtailed due to turbulence but they managed a bottled water pass. My colleague with whom I was traveling was equally impressed.

NRT-ATL-RDU-ATL-HNL-NRT, mostly in business class. Their business class on international routes is actually quite good. It's more casual than I like, but the food is good, the newly renovated seats are comfortable and provide personal space, and the overall experience is comfortable. That cannot be said for their economy. I flew "economy comfort" from ATL to HNL and it was really trying. The seat does provide extra legroom, but width would be nice, too! The food was adequate. They provided a hot meal and a large, cold sandwich before landing. AVOD ok, despite a faulty handset. Flight attendants are beyond middle-aged on this 9 hour flight. My biggest complaint about economy are the toilets: absolutely disgusting with soap, urine, towels, bits of toilet paper, broken cookies, and hair all over the floors. Delta FA's do not clean toilets, no matter the length of flight (business or economy), so beware. Even with these complaints, I find Delta to be the best of the US carriers and that's why I'm still gold status with them.
